Introductlon
The Llfe Llfe Lisa Orsi Foundation is a legacy found8tlon set up in the memory of Lisa Or81 by her
family.
Lisa was a physlotherapist who Ilved and worked In Slngapore and gadly passed away at the
young age of 22 years old after suffering from Altitude Sickne85 when climblng Mount Bromo in
Indonesia. Lisa was a strong advocate of oigan donatlon and donated her org8ns to save and
Improve the lives of Singaporeans.
LIS8 was a keen sportsperson and 8n 8vid traveler who Immersed herself Sn the cultures and
communities she travelled to.
The foundatlon was get up to keep the memory of Lisa allve and to educate young people on
altltude awareness to prep8re youn8 people on what to expect and how to treat symptom of
altitude, as more and more young people are travelllng and explorlng the world. The foundation
also aims to promote and educate young people on organ donatlon and to remove the stigma
whlch surrounds It. Thls is achieved through the participatlon in amateur sports engaging with
the local communlty. schools, youth clubs and sports clubs.
Objectlves and Actlvltles
The LSve Life Lisa Orsi Foundation aims to educate and insplre young people to travel and
embrace other cultures. while raising awareness of Organ Donation and Altitude Mount81n
Sickness; partlcularly local residents of the Derryl Londonderry District Council Area, without
reference to sex, race or social b8ckground.
'Live Life Programme,: Creating and f8cllitating a six-month, module-based learning
programme, where we educate participants in our key concepts of Organ Donation and
Altitude Mountain Sickness. Complemented by modules that promote good physical
health, mentaLweLL-belng, social Incluslon, and positivity.

Fundialslng: Collabor8ting with the selected participants to organise and execute
fundraising events to supportthe implementation of the events throughout the module
base learning 8nd cultural expedition.
Key Actlvltles: Throughout the year, the foundation engaged In various 8Ctivitles to meet our
objectives. including:
Researchlng and selectin8 the Live Life Programme modules. Collaborating wlth
external charitieslorganlsations to coordinate and finalise the programme.
Organising a'welcome Day'for potential partlcipants to attend and slgn up for to the
programme. Which involved dellverlng the background to the Foundation, the Ilfe that
LSsa lived and the aims and purposes of the foundatlon.
Engaged with ARC who educated th8 partlclpants In the real life Issues facingyoung
people 8nd the community surroundlng addiction and howto Identlfy. avold and seek
help If required.
The participants and undertook first 8id trainlng 8nd beoame certified as first aiders.
Organ donatlon module which educated In the benefits of organ donation and the
procedures and removed the stlgma th8t surround organ and tissue donation.
Dr Renee Farrar dellvered an outstandlng and detalled session on Mountaln Medicine,
educating on altltude awareness, how to prepare for altitude, planning the trek,
Identlfylng the symptoms and how react and treat them.
We klcked off our fundralslngcampaign by approaching local buslnesses for donations.
offering them advertising sp8ce in our brochure forThe World Gaellc Games as a token
ot appreciation.
We continued our fundralslng efforts through educatlng and assisting our partlcipants in
the methodology of fundraising and community engagement and they ran their own
fundraising events within the local community.
Some examples of the Indivldual fundraising included: Qulz Nlghts, Cornmunlty Dlscos,
Bag Packs, Bun Sales in Schools, Bonus 8alls.
The fundralslng committee also r8ng its own central based fundraisers durlngthe course
of the year and had 8 speciflc focu5 a that World Gaellc Games which were hosted in the
city.
Partnered wlth: Aware Nl, British Red Cross, Organ Donation and Dr Renee Farrarto
facilltate the 5 of the programmes learning modules.
This year's programme served 25 young people throughout the programme. educatlngthem on
the lrnportance of organ donation with The Live Llte Llsa Orsi Found8tion. good mental health
with AWARE Nl, the dangers of mountain altltude sickness with Dr Renee Farrar and teachlng
them first ald with The British Red Cross.
